**Job Summary**
The Payroll and Benefits Administrator is responsible for administration of employee benefits & pension, data management and employee records management. They support and assist with ensuring efficient and accurate payroll for all salaried and hourly staff and are responsible for all payroll, benefit, and pension related reporting.
**What You Will Do**
- Responsible for new hires set up after receiving notifications from HR coordinators, and review new hires set up first step completion to make sure data e.g. SIN and bank information are input correctly; as well as the time sheets from hourly paid staff; reviewing, following-up for clarification or discrepancies if necessary.
- Inputting all relevant data and records into the payroll database and make sure changes in all areas are updated.
- Review salaries periodically on ADP to make sure the salaries are correct in accordance with employee’s contract.
- Responsible for updating pay grades table on ADP after general increases.
- Reply and respond to questions from employees regarding payroll discrepancies, pension and benefit entitlement inquiries; following up for clarification or discrepancies if needed.
- Support Payroll & Benefits Specialist with transmitting payroll data to the service provider (ADP), checking returned data and distributing pay stubs/prepare manual cheques as requested.
- Maintaining the benefits & pension database to make sure all eligible benefits and pension members are tracked and enrolled on ADP on time and under correct benefits group; reconcile members list with HR administrator to provide reminder list of members enrolment document requirement every month.
- Support Payroll & Benefits Specialist in calculating and processing payments such as: pension, benefit, WSIB, EHT, Union Dues and retroactive and/or severance money, as well as year-to-date adjustments, statutory deductions, EI amendments, taxes or other withholdings; producing Records of Employment or other required documentation from available information;
- Support the calculating, producing and remitting monies or information requested by government or regulatory
- Reviewing all transactions received for completeness, accuracy of supporting documentation, adherence to internal controls, the various collective agreements and legislated standards; seeking clarification and alerting Human Resources as to anomalies
- Support in preparation and Review of T4s
- Liaising with external systems support for issues or problems with the payroll and benefit systems as needed
- Assist with year-end Audits
- Assist with government audits by preparing documents requested i.e. WSIB and EHT from Ontario government
- Act as a back up to Payroll & Benefits Specialist
- Support Payroll & Benefits Specialist in all other areas related to payroll, pension and benefits
